About Cheltenham

Horse racing defines this Regency spa town more than anything else. When the Festival rolls around in March, Cheltenham transforms into Britain's racing capital, with proper punters mixing with day-trippers clutching copies of the Racing Post. But strip away the crowds and you've got a rather elegant Georgian town that takes itself seriously - and rightly so.

The town centre radiates out from the Promenade, where honey-coloured limestone buildings house everything from independent boutiques to chain stores. It's proper Cotswold architecture, though some might argue Cheltenham tries a bit too hard to be Bath's sophisticated cousin. The Tivoli theatre keeps the cultural side ticking over nicely.

Art galleries pepper the town centre. Gustav Holst gets his due - he was born here after all - while smaller spaces like Themes and Variations and the Minotaur and Hare showcase contemporary work. Not groundbreaking stuff, but decent enough for an afternoon browse.

Outside town, things get more interesting. Wingmoor Farm Meadow offers proper countryside walks just minutes from the centre, while Bishops Cleeve sits close enough for exploring the wider Cotswolds without the tourist hordes you'll find in Bourton-on-the-Water.

Getting here is straightforward - direct trains from London Paddington in just over two hours, or the M40 if you're driving. Staying at one of the nearby holiday parks makes perfect sense. You're close enough to walk into town for dinner or catch a show, but far enough out to wake up to countryside views instead of traffic noise. The Cotswolds spread out in all directions, and Tewkesbury's abbey is a short drive north for those after proper medieval atmosphere.
